
Cvent has appointed Prerna Jain as Director of Product Analytics, strengthening the company’s focus on data-driven product innovation and AI-powered business intelligence. With extensive experience across analytics, machine learning, and strategic decision making, Jain brings a strong background in building scalable analytics frameworks for technology-driven organizations.
In her new role, Prerna Jain will lead product analytics initiatives focused on enhancing customer insights, optimizing product performance, and driving data-backed growth strategies across Cvent’s digital ecosystem. Her appointment reflects the growing importance of analytics and AI in shaping product development, personalization, and operational efficiency within enterprise technology platforms.
Prior to joining Cvent, Jain served as Senior Manager of AIML at Talent500, where he led advanced analytics and AI-driven programs focused on machine learning solutions, predictive modeling, and strategic intelligence. During her tenure, she worked on initiatives aimed at improving business performance through automation, data science, and AI-enabled decision systems.
Throughout her career, she has held key analytical and leadership roles at organizations such as HCLTech, Builder.ai, and PAYBACK. Across these companies, she contributed to business intelligence strategies, customer analytics, AI implementations, and enterprise-wide reporting frameworks to help organizations leverage data to improve decision-making and digital transformation outcomes.
Earlier in his career, Jain spent nearly 10 years at Tata Teleservices Ltd, where he developed strong expertise in analytics, RF planning, reporting systems, and strategic communications insights. Years of work in the telecommunications field has given him deep operational and analytical experience across large data environments and performance optimization efforts.
